How much does it cost to rent a home in Furman?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Furman 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$875 | $825 | $900 |
Furman 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,392 | $800 | $2,300 |
Furman 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,881 | $1,395 | $3,000 |
Furman 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,750 | $2,500 | $3,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Furman
What type of rentals are currently available in Furman?
There are currently 33 Apartments for Rent in Furman, AL with pricing that ranges from $385 to $4,880. There are also 40 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Furman ranging from $550 to $3,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Furman?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Furman ranges from $550 to $3,000 with an average monthly rent of $1,489.
